A transfusion-dependent patient with Thalassemia presents with chronic anemia and secondary iron overload due to repeated red cell transfusions.

Leishman Giemsa-stained smears revealed hemosiderin-laden macrophages (Figure 1) containing abundant coarse, refractile, golden-brown cytoplasmic granules, representing iron in the form of hemosiderin. The granules are variably sized, often clumped, and may partially obscure the macrophage nucleus. Although LG stain does not specifically highlight iron, the dense brown granular pigment within macrophages in the appropriate clinical setting is highly suggestive of marked iron overload.

Bone marrow aspirate smears stained with Perl’s Prussian blue demonstrate the marrow fragments densely packed with iron, which is noted in virtually all fragments examined. Extracellular iron deposition is also seen, indicating markedly increased iron stores (Grade 6/6; Figure 2). Overall findings were consistent with severe iron overload due to chronic transfusion therapy.
